Teachers, staff, are you up for a FITNESS CHALLENGE?

Sem Yeto teachers and staff have been active with monthly fitness competitions. The competitions have not only been fun and helpful in getting people to be more active, but has also been a great team builder.
Here’s how it’s going to work….
*The challenge will run from March 12 to April 12
*The competition needs a minimum of five staff members from your site to compete.
*All participants will need a system to track the number of steps they take each day (fitness tracker or phone).
*The Challenge:
1. Participants walk, run, jog, hike, dance…basically get moving!
2. The fitness tracker will keep track of the steps taken in a day.
3. Participants will enter their STEPS TAKEN into the spreadsheet EACH DAY (usually the next morning).
4. The spreadsheet will automatically count your school’s top five steppers and Team Average.
5. The winning high school will be the one with the Highest Top Steppers and Highest Average.
All participants must register before March 9.
